A review does judge a movie, but it does so for the purpose of relating the experience of watching it for the potential audience member. So, even if a movie is technically bad, does it still deserve a good review if I enjoyed myself? I’m inclined to say yes. Several times I’m sitting in the cinema and a movie that I know has paper thin characters, exposition a mile long, obvious motivations and a distinct lack of subtlety, and I’m enjoying every minute of it. Sometimes, when reviewing a movie, you have to take into account its quality, versus how much it entertained you.
